Learn more about Burt

Perched on the shores of Lough Swilly, this tranquil village invites exploration of the ancient stone fort Grianan Ailigh with its spectacular panoramic views. Birdwatchers flock to Inch Wildfowl Reserve where binoculars reveal migratory species, while nearby Buncrana Beach offers perfect afternoon escapes after visiting local bars.

Best time to go to Burt

The best time to visit Burt can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Burt falls in July, when vis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Burt falls in January,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January41.2°F (5.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
February41.7°F (5.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March43.2°F (6.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April46.4°F (8.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May50.5°F (10.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June55.2°F (12.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
July57.4°F (14.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
August57.0°F (13.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
September54.9°F (12.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ighAverage
October50.7°F (10.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
November45.7°F (7.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
December42.6°F (5.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age

What's the seasonal weather in Burt?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 13°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 6°C. Average annual precipitation for Burt is 1122 mm.
